How CodyCross Works
The same three moves solve most CodyCross puzzles, including this one.
Search the clue, not the answer
CodyCross repeats answers across worlds but rarely repeats a clue. The wording is what pins down which line you are on.
Fill the crossings first
Long answers are more constrained than short ones. With a few intersecting letters the grid usually decides the word before the clue does.
Check the world
Every group page names its world. If it does not match the one on your screen, you have the wrong group number.
